DESIGN AND ANALYSIS OF AN AUTOMOTIVE SINGLE PLATE CLUTCH

Journal Title: Mobility and Vehicle Mechanics - Year 2018, Vol 44, Issue 1

Abstract

This paper presents the stresses and deformations of the assembly of the automotive single plate clutch depending on the applied materials. Structural analysis of the clutch was performed by using the finite element method for a repressive vehicle example - Toyota KUN 25. First, the input data for the numerical analysis was calculated. Numerical analysis was performed in the ANSYS software package. As a result, the values of stresses and deformations that occur on the clutch during the vehicle exploitation are obtained.
